Electric vs. Manual: Which Type Is Right for You?

Choosing between electric and manual openers comes down to the frequency of mail and personal physical comfort. Electric models excel in environments where mail is received in bulk, as they automate the cutting process and eliminate hand strain.

Manual openers, conversely, are often more durable and provide a higher degree of tactile feedback. If the goal is to maintain fine motor skills, a well-designed manual tool encourages gentle, controlled movement without the mechanical hum of an electric motor.

Safety First: What to Look For in a Letter Opener

Safety in tool selection is defined by the exposure of the blade and the stability of the handle. Always prioritize models that feature a protective guard or a recessed cutting channel to prevent accidental contact.

Ergonomics play a secondary but equally vital role in safety. A handle that is too thin or too slippery increases the risk of the tool sliding during use, which can lead to fatigue or potential injury. Select tools that offer a wide, non-slip grip to ensure consistent control.

Beyond Envelopes: Tools for Opening Packages

Opening corrugated cardboard or plastic clamshell packaging requires a different approach than simple paper envelopes. While a letter opener handles mail, keeping a dedicated, high-quality safety cutter nearby for packages is a smart home-modification strategy.

Look for package openers with retractable blades and ergonomic “hook” designs. These tools allow the user to slide the blade through tape or plastic without piercing the underlying product, preventing the damage often caused by using kitchen knives or scissors.

Tips for Keeping Your New Letter Opener Clean

Maintenance is minimal, but essential for longevity and safety. Periodically clear the debris tray or internal slot of an electric opener to prevent paper dust from clogging the mechanism.

For manual openers, a quick wipe with a microfiber cloth keeps the stainless steel edge free of adhesive residue often found on envelope flaps. A clean tool operates with less friction, which in turn requires less physical effort to use effectively every day.
